1
0
mirror of https://github.com/google/cpu_features.git synced 2025-04-27 07:02:30 +02:00

Commit Graph

  • 59b9b8cea6
    Fixed asimd detection on OS X 15.3 (#392) main Jan Zapletal 2025-04-22 11:55:53 +02:00
  • 27a978c307 Bump docker/setup-qemu-action from 2 to 3 in the github-actions group dependabot[bot] 2025-02-26 13:30:22 +00:00
  • c192616fde Keep GitHub Actions up to date with GitHub's Dependabot Christian Clauss 2025-02-08 09:50:41 +01:00
  • 47cd9019ac
    Merge pull request #385 from cclauss/codespell Guillaume Chatelet 2025-02-26 13:54:28 +01:00
  • dcddc4a2cb Fix typos discovered by codespell #385 Christian Clauss 2025-02-09 22:45:43 +01:00
  • 0189e5bb92
    Merge pull request #386 from google/fix_formatting Guillaume Chatelet 2025-02-26 13:31:36 +01:00
  • c307dc5963 [NFC] fix formatting #386 Guillaume Chatelet 2025-02-26 10:59:45 +00:00
  • 7d06d41064
    Merge pull request #382 from google/add_armv7 Guillaume Chatelet 2024-12-18 16:47:31 +01:00
  • 91c50b689d [bazel] Add armv7 and use alias for cpus #382 Guillaume Chatelet 2024-12-18 15:18:09 +00:00
  • 5cfee57d36
    Merge pull request #381 from google/remove_platforms_bzl Guillaume Chatelet 2024-12-18 11:48:22 +01:00
  • fa7d5014ef Missed another PLATFORM_OS_WINDOWS : ( #381 Guillaume Chatelet 2024-12-18 10:36:16 +00:00
  • 613745f472 Missed one PLATFORM_OS_WINDOWS Guillaume Chatelet 2024-12-18 10:33:45 +00:00
  • fe267192ac [bazel] inline platforms and remove platforms.bzl Guillaume Chatelet 2024-12-18 10:30:09 +00:00
  • 4f45bf2669
    Merge pull request #379 from google/fix_windows_platform Guillaume Chatelet 2024-12-17 14:50:39 +01:00
  • 44bee1736e [bazel] Use a macro instead of @platforms//os:windows #379 Guillaume Chatelet 2024-12-17 13:35:08 +00:00
  • 65b952aff1
    Merge pull request #374 from google/fix_overwrite_backslash_zero_in_list_cpu_features Guillaume Chatelet 2024-12-17 14:26:09 +01:00
  • 3a989ba186 Fix allocator bump in printf string allocation #374 Guillaume Chatelet 2024-12-10 10:32:52 +00:00
  • 99b7c591fa
    Merge pull request #378 from Mizux/main Guillaume Chatelet 2024-12-16 13:32:13 +01:00
  • df0623af9b ci: Fix cmake/ci/Makefile for bootlin targets #378 Corentin Le Molgat 2024-12-16 11:31:41 +01:00
  • ea4bdee2da ci: Remove linaro toolchains support Corentin Le Molgat 2024-12-16 11:16:21 +01:00
  • 744e4511cb
    Merge pull request #377 from Mizux/main Guillaume Chatelet 2024-12-16 10:26:18 +01:00
  • 63fb36964c
    Merge pull request #376 from Mizux/bazel_windows Guillaume Chatelet 2024-12-11 20:46:14 +01:00
  • 1540d04b08 readme: Add and64_windows_bazel badge #376 Corentin Le Molgat 2024-12-11 19:51:29 +01:00
  • 78e6312a90 ci: Fix power ppc-440fp qemu test #377 Corentin Le Molgat 2024-12-11 19:41:45 +01:00
  • 79a95b1f60 script: bump qemu to 9.0.4 Mizux Seiha 2024-12-10 22:19:59 +01:00
  • 782c79ff1d ci: rework toolchain Dockerfile Mizux Seiha 2024-12-10 22:21:59 +01:00
  • f2453bd5f8 script: Bump bootlin toolchains Mizux Seiha 2024-12-10 22:21:43 +01:00
  • b790d198f9 bazel: disable ndk_compat on windows Corentin Le Molgat 2024-12-11 11:49:57 +01:00
  • 6ae01f1e85 bazel: Fix windows build Corentin Le Molgat 2024-12-11 10:19:00 +01:00
  • fc5d64a56d ci: Add amd64 windows bazel job Mizux Seiha 2022-03-09 19:11:21 +01:00
  • bce3978813
    [bazel] Add missing platform dependency (#375) Guillaume Chatelet 2024-12-10 13:13:09 +01:00
  • 0bc979d7ca
    cmake: Remove useless check for CMP0077 (#372) Christoph Grüninger 2024-12-09 11:45:22 +01:00
  • 3db721edf9
    Bump actions/checkout to v4 (#371) tinyboxvk 2024-11-12 09:08:10 -04:00
  • aabbd16864
    Add OpenBSD Arm64 support (#367) Brad Smith 2024-11-08 05:14:32 -05:00
  • 7a8174a371
    Switch to cpu_features to bazelmod (#365) Guillaume Chatelet 2024-09-13 14:31:12 +02:00
  • c6a22fc617
    Remove trailing whitespace Guillaume Chatelet 2024-09-13 14:29:54 +02:00
  • 164bcd7eb0
    Move c99 flag from BUILD file to bazel cmd line (#366) Guillaume Chatelet 2024-09-13 11:53:30 +02:00
  • 747d711a36
    Add MODULE.bazel.lock to .gitignore Guillaume Chatelet 2024-09-13 11:37:55 +02:00
  • 8e60d3f9be
    Forward fix cpu_features_macros.h (#364) Guillaume Chatelet 2024-09-10 13:12:11 +02:00
  • 6aecde59d3
    Fix: Windows does not define __ARM_NEON (#363) Jamie Vital 2024-09-05 10:23:19 -04:00
  • c5fc491337
    Add CI MacOS Arm64 support (#356) Mykola Hohsadze 2024-08-29 11:48:33 +03:00
  • 881690080d
    Fix bazel build testing for macos arm64 (#358) Mykola Hohsadze 2024-08-28 12:28:12 +03:00
  • c6bb479895
    Update amd64 macos workflow to use X86 arch (#355) Mykola Hohsadze 2024-08-28 11:43:24 +03:00
  • 685a6a1cca
    Remove CI support for FreeBSD (#360) Guillaume Chatelet 2024-08-27 14:47:40 +02:00
  • a4890d1ba1
    Revert s/__ARM_NEON/__ARM_NEON__/g (#361) Guillaume Chatelet 2024-08-27 14:33:23 +02:00
  • d4712c8def
    Update AArch64 features to Linux 6.10.6 (#359) Mykola Hohsadze 2024-08-27 14:12:10 +03:00
  • 947192f996
    Fix run_integration.sh (#357) Mykola Hohsadze 2024-08-27 12:52:26 +03:00
  • 104602c8ae
    Update AArch64 features to Linux 6.6. (#347) Tamas Zsoldos 2023-11-27 09:58:26 +01:00
  • 8cfb520efb [NFC] clang-format the code base Guillaume Chatelet 2023-09-25 07:35:53 +00:00
  • ec7d390a90
    Remove unused function (#343) Guillaume Chatelet 2023-09-21 15:11:28 +02:00
  • 77d27cb108 fix -Wstrict-prototypes error Corentin Le Molgat 2023-09-21 14:07:04 +02:00
  • 89a3f0358a
    Add FreeBSD Arm64 support (#295) Mykola Hohsadze 2023-09-19 12:02:25 +03:00
  • 494d9657ef
    clang-format: hwcaps.h (#340) Mykola Hohsadze 2023-09-19 11:36:05 +03:00
  • 089f34635f
    [misc] Update release script (#339) Guillaume Chatelet 2023-09-14 13:20:27 +00:00
  • ba4bffa86c Release v0.9.0 v0.9.0 Guillaume Chatelet 2023-09-14 12:15:33 +00:00
  • af6fb5f0d4
    ci: Fix clang-format (#336) Mizux 2023-09-14 11:54:10 +02:00
  • 312e990c6f
    Add Intel AMX-FP16 detection (#332) Mykola Hohsadze 2023-09-14 11:22:16 +03:00
  • 688decfc80
    cmake: Use CpuFeatures:: as TARGET namespace (Fix #333) (#334) Mizux 2023-09-14 10:19:28 +02:00
  • b960bcf0f5
    Add ZEN2 4800S 0880F40 (#331) Mykola Hohsadze 2023-09-05 15:14:53 +03:00
  • aeaa84ecf4
    Add Intel Alder Lake N detection (#330) Mykola Hohsadze 2023-09-05 15:14:21 +03:00
  • 248aa1b938
    Add AMD ZEN4 Genoa detection (#329) Mykola Hohsadze 2023-09-05 15:13:54 +03:00
  • 199d299ce5
    Add ZEN4 Phoenix detection (#328) Mykola Hohsadze 2023-09-05 15:13:27 +03:00
  • fd4ffc1632
    Fix badge shebang and enable badges from workflow files (#327) Guillaume Chatelet 2023-08-31 12:11:42 +00:00
  • b39a27d694
    fix generate_badges.d (#326) Mizux 2023-08-31 13:18:44 +02:00
  • 586ec599b2 Add hover text to badges Guillaume Chatelet 2023-08-31 09:32:48 +00:00
  • 52874f0ced
    Add BUILD_INSTALL option to manage 'install' target (#325) Alexander Mitin 2023-08-31 11:58:45 +03:00
  • 2a3ef54701
    ci: Add amd64 macos bazel workflow (#324) Mizux 2023-08-30 17:17:34 +02:00
  • e2d0f2ca21 Bumping CMake minimum version to 3.13 Following gtest minimum version https://github.com/google/googletest/blob/v1.14.0/CMakeLists.txt#L4 Guillaume Chatelet 2023-08-30 13:55:44 +00:00
  • f2e02cd86e Transpose badge table for better display Guillaume Chatelet 2023-08-30 13:35:54 +00:00
  • 63cc2980df Update badges Guillaume Chatelet 2023-08-30 13:24:38 +00:00
  • 60aa4e343a Update badges generator. Corentin Le Molgat 2023-08-30 08:44:40 +02:00
  • c57960579b ci: rework bazel workflows to use a docker container Corentin Le Molgat 2023-08-30 08:37:54 +02:00
  • 468426e7c7 ci: add bazel docker for amd64 and arm64 Mizux Seiha 2023-08-30 01:17:53 +02:00
  • 5e105a29f5 update .dockerignore Mizux Seiha 2023-08-30 01:07:20 +02:00
  • 810eb5b10e Use bazelisk instead on bazel Guillaume Chatelet 2023-08-28 13:44:28 +00:00
  • 5d97a14add Add aarch64 ubuntu bot Guillaume Chatelet 2023-08-28 13:36:47 +00:00
  • be65a3d148
    Fix bazel - use textual_hdrs for inl files (#322) #303 Guillaume Chatelet 2023-08-29 08:44:07 +00:00
  • bd580370ee
    Fix windows x86 and arm64 build and add an option to enable/disable target list_cpu_features (#317) Weihang Ding 2023-08-28 22:29:00 +08:00
  • b5cb91b35c
    Add Intel LAM/AMD UAI feature detection in X86_64 (#315) Tomahawkd 2023-08-28 22:25:24 +08:00
  • a89e3b5569
    Add LoongArch to supported list (#316) Wang Xiang 2023-08-28 21:25:43 +08:00
  • f8e3af9843
    Fix bazel for aarch64 (#320) Guillaume Chatelet 2023-08-28 13:14:27 +00:00
  • c5ece5e8cc
    Add support for Apple M1 AArch64 SoCs (#204) arkivm 2023-08-28 02:16:41 -07:00
  • 0d5f398c58
    Add loongarch64 Support (#314) Wang Xiang 2023-08-24 02:35:29 +08:00
  • 804eaa075a
    Use macos-latest for Freebsd Guillaume Chatelet 2023-08-23 20:24:07 +02:00
  • de1b9e6fe7
    Add Riscv32 and Riscv64 Bazel build rules. (#312) Prashanth Swaminathan 2023-06-15 00:03:16 -07:00
  • b0913b4197
    Update AArch64 features to Linux 6.4. (#310) Tamas Zsoldos 2023-06-09 16:47:44 +02:00
  • 6fe75d22ab
    Add 'ndk_compat' include directory to 'ndk_compat' target (#309) Prashanth Swaminathan 2023-06-02 14:41:23 -07:00
  • c672eb403c Add ndk_compat target to BUILD.bazel Guillaume Chatelet 2023-06-02 06:16:15 +00:00
  • 41e206e435
    cmake: make default test building dependent on being a main project build vs. being included into other projects (#290) damageboy 2023-05-04 09:54:03 +03:00
  • 936b9ab551 Release v0.8.0 v0.8.0 Guillaume Chatelet 2023-04-25 07:50:50 +00:00
  • 0e9da93fac
    Add Mendocino ZEN2 detection (#305) Mykola Hohsadze 2023-04-25 11:11:23 +03:00
  • 75ec988188
    Add RISCV vector extension (#289) michael-roe 2023-04-24 14:36:22 +01:00
  • 5607a689e0
    Add Raptor Lake-P and Raptor Lake-HX/S detection (#300) Mykola Hohsadze 2023-03-06 16:04:00 +02:00
  • 79c0d7d24e
    Add cpu-features-jni Java bindings to README (#297) aecsocket 2023-03-06 14:03:12 +00:00
  • a6bf4f9031
    Add Windows Arm64 support (#291) Mykola Hohsadze 2023-02-23 12:41:33 +02:00
  • 273af56a15
    Update C++ standard for tests from C++11 to C++14 (#293) Ben Beasley 2023-02-22 09:13:23 -05:00
  • c74a85d64a
    Add documentation on current behavior for X86 (#212) Mykola Hohsadze 2023-01-24 21:27:10 +02:00
  • 4590768e53 Fix badges in README.md Guillaume Chatelet 2023-01-13 09:57:59 +00:00
  • c919e9aa77
    Support risc-v (#287) Guillaume Chatelet 2023-01-12 16:19:05 +00:00
  • a7ea4a7783
    Include tests when using QEMU (#288) Guillaume Chatelet 2023-01-12 15:54:02 +00:00